Ako nainštalovať Magisk na telefóne s Androidom

Magisk je výkonný nástroj, ktorý vám môže pomôcť prispôsobiť niektoré aspekty vášho telefónu alebo vám dokonca poskytnúť rootovský prístup. Tu je návod, ako si ho môžete nainštalovať!

Ak ste si niekedy mysleli zakorenenie váš telefón alebo ponorte prsty do sveta modifikácií mnohých z nich najlepšie telefóny s Androidom, je pravdepodobné, že ste už počuli o Magisku. Ale čo je Magisk? Stručne povedané, Magisk je nástroj, ktorý možno použiť na získanie prístupu root na vašom zariadení, podobne ako staršie nástroje, ako je SuperSU, ale nie je obmedzený len na to. Vyvinutý XDA Senior Recognized Developer topjohnwu, Magisk je portál, ktorý umožňuje všetky druhy úprav na vašom telefóne s Androidom. Okrem prístupu root môžete tiež vyskúšať množstvo odvodených komponentov nazývaných "Magisk moduly", ktoré môžete nainštalovať na rôzne účely.

Existujú moduly pre tematiku, blokátory reklám, umožňujúci Camera2APIa mnoho ďalších úprav na úrovni systému, ktoré nemôžete urobiť inak. Ak ste náročný používateľ a chcete rozšíriť funkčnosť svojho telefónu a posunúť ho na jeho hranice, musíte vyskúšať Magisk. Ak sa vám to všetko zdá zábavné, povieme vám, ako si môžete nainštalovať Magisk do svojho zariadenia s Androidom, aby ste si ho prispôsobili a robili veci, o ktorých ste vo svojom telefóne nikdy nepomysleli.

Ako nainštalovať Magisk

Inštalácia Magisk vyžaduje, aby ste mali zariadenie s odomykateľným bootloaderom. Ak ste už odomkli bootloader v telefóne, môžete začať. Ak ešte nemáte a neviete, o čom hovoríme, odporúčame vám zamieriť na XDA fóra, vyhľadajte svoje zariadenie a potom vyhľadajte sprievodcu na odomknutie zavádzača. Neexistuje na to žiadna univerzálna metóda, pretože sa líši od telefónu k telefónu. Keď odomknete bootloader, môžete pokračovať ďalej.

Odomknutím bootloadera sa vymažú všetky údaje na vašom smartfóne a v niektorých prípadoch môže dokonca zrušiť vašu záruku. Odporúča sa zálohujte všetky svoje dáta pred vykonaním týchto krokov. Je tiež dôležité pochopiť, že nesprávne vykonanie krokov môže viesť k zablokovaniu telefónu určite viete, ako obnoviť svoj telefón späť do pôvodného stavu v prípade, že sa ocitnete v takejto situácii. Okrem toho môže Magisk spôsobiť problémy s niekoľkými aplikáciami na streamovanie a bankovníctvo, takže ak sú pre vás absolútne nevyhnutné, postupujte opatrne.

Skôr ako začneme, uistite sa, že máte prístup k počítaču PC/Mac s ADB a Fastboot nainštalovaný. Odporúča sa to aj používateľom systému Windows nainštalujte najnovší ovládač USB OEM pre vaše zariadenie Android.

Krok 1: Identifikácia typu zavádzacieho obrazu

Stiahnite si najnovšiu verziu aplikácie Magisk z úložiska GitHub projektu. Keďže súbor APK Magisk je hosťovaný mimo Obchodu Google Play, možno budete musieť najskôr povoliť sťahovanie aplikácií z neznámych zdrojov a potom manuálne nainštalovať stiahnutý balík.

Po inštalácii otvorte aplikáciu Magisk. Mali by ste vidieť takúto obrazovku:

Teraz si musíme zaznamenať hodnoty nasledujúcich parametrov:

  • Ramdisk
  • A/B
  • SAR

Krok 2: Vyhľadanie základného zavádzacieho obrazu

Ak chcete opraviť zavádzací obraz pre svoje zariadenie, musíte ho extrahovať z oficiálnych balíkov firmvéru. V prípade, že používate vlastnú ROM, napr LineageOS, flashovateľný súbor ZIP obsahuje zavádzací obraz.

Prípad I: Máte prístup k súboru ZIP s možnosťou obnovenia

Ak máte zariadenie, ktoré stále používa schému oddielov typu A, súbor 'boot.img' nájdete priamo v súbore ZIP s možnosťou obnovenia. Stačí ho rozbaliť pomocou vhodného archivačného programu.

POCO M3 boot.img vnútri ZIP obnovy Všimnite si súbor boot.img v súbore ZIP na obnovenie POCO M3.

Ak však vaše zariadenie využíva schému oddielov A/B, zavádzací obraz a ďalšie obrazy oddielu sú ďalej zabalené do súboru s názvom užitočné zaťaženie.bin ako je ukázané nižšie.

Google Pixel 5 payload.bin v súbore ZIP na obnovenie Ako vidíte, súbor ZIP na obnovenie zariadenia Google Pixel 5 obsahuje súbor payload.bin. V takom prípade musíte najprv extrahovať súbor payload.bin a potom použiť jeden z komunitou vyvinutých programov na rozbaľovanie payload.bin, aby ste z neho dostali súbor boot.img. Dôrazne odporúčame, aby ste sa rozhodli pre. extraktor napísaný v Go od člena XDA. ssssut, pretože je multiplatformový a bol. aktívne rozvíjané.

Táto vidlica, známa ako „payload-dumper-go“, dokonca umožňuje koncovým používateľom extrahovať obraz jednej partície bez rozbalenia celého payload.bin, čo je obzvlášť užitočné pre tento scenár použitia.

  • Najprv použite parameter -l na zobrazenie obrázkov oddielov v súbore payload.bin.
    payload-dumper-go-lpayload.bin
  • Potom použite parameter -p s názvom zavádzacieho obrazu (bežne uloženého ako „boot“) na jeho extrahovanie.
    payload-dumper-go-pbootpayload.bin
ASUS ROG Phone 5 boot.img z payload.bin

Prípad II: Máte prístup k flashovému obrazu Fastboot

Niekoľko výrobcov OEM, ako sú Google a Xiaomi, poskytuje pre svoje zariadenia obrázky továrne s možnosťou rýchleho spustenia. Ak sa vám podarilo chytiť takýto balík, potom sa surový 'boot.img' dá ľahko extrahovať z archívu.

Google Pixel 5 boot.img z balíka Fastboot

Špeciálne puzdro: Samsung

Zariadenia Samsung Galaxy nemajú tradičné rozhranie Fastboot; preto sú ich továrenské obrázky zabalené inak.

  1. Stiahnite si továrenský obrázok pre váš model. Ak chcete vedieť viac, pozrite si naše Návod na manuálnu aktualizáciu zariadenia Samsung Galaxy.
  2. Rozbaľte dešifrovaný balík a nájdite súbor AP tar vo svojom zariadení. Zvyčajne sa nazýva AP_[device_model_sw_ver].tar.md5.

Krok 3: Oprava bootovacieho obrazu

Teraz máme boot image v ruke, mali by sme pokračovať v záplatovacej časti.

Prípad I: Hodnota parametra „Ramdisk“ je „Áno“

  1. Skopírujte zavádzací obraz do svojho zariadenia. V skutočnosti ho môžete opraviť na inom zariadení s Androidom, ako je cieľové, ale musíte si nainštalovať aplikáciu Magisk aj na sekundárnom zariadení.
  2. Stlačte tlačidlo Inštalácia tlačidlo na karte Magisk.
  3. Vyberte si Vyberte a opravte súbor pod Metódaa vyberte akciový spúšťací obraz.
  4. Aplikácia Magisk opraví obrázok [Interné úložisko]/Download/magisk_patched_[random_strings].img.
  5. Skopírujte opravený obrázok do počítača pomocou ADB: adb pull /sdcard/Download/magisk_patched_[random_strings].img
  6. Flashujte opravený zavádzací obraz do svojho zariadenia. Pre väčšinu zariadení reštartujte do režimu Fastboot a zablikajte pomocou nasledujúceho príkazu: fastboot flash boot /path/to/magisk_patched.img
  7. Reštartujte a užívajte si Magisk!

Majte na pamäti, že na starších zariadeniach s bootovacím ramdiskom je možné za chodu opraviť zavádzací obraz pomocou vlastného obnovenia, napr. TWRP, ale táto metóda sa už na moderných zariadeniach neodporúča. Ak však máte starý telefón a chcete sa držať vlastnej cesty obnovenia, postupujte takto:

  1. Stiahnite si Magisk APK.
  2. Premenujte príponu súboru .APK na .ZIP (napr. Magisk-v25.2.APK → Magisk-v25.2.ZIP).
  3. Flash súbor ZIP rovnako ako akýkoľvek iný obyčajný flashovateľný ZIP.
    • Všimnite si, že súbor modulov sepolicy.rule môže byť uložený v oblasti vyrovnávacej pamäte, takže nevyčisti to.
  4. Skontrolujte, či je nainštalovaná aplikácia Magisk. Ak sa nenainštaluje automaticky, nainštalujte súbor APK manuálne.

Prípad II: Hodnota parametra „Ramdisk“ je „Nie“

V tomto prípade musíte namiesto súboru boot.img nájsť súbor recovery.img z výrobného obrazu vášho zariadenia. Je to preto, že Magisk musí byť nainštalovaný v obnovovacom oddiele, čo znamená, že budete musieť reštartovať do režimu obnovenia zakaždým, keď budete chcieť získať prístup k Magisk.

  • Skopírujte obraz na obnovenie do svojho zariadenia (alebo sekundárneho zariadenia s nainštalovanou aplikáciou Magisk).
  • Stlačte tlačidlo Inštalácia tlačidlo na karte Magisk.
  • Vyberte si Vyberte a opravte súbor pod Metódaa vyberte obrázok na obnovenie akcií.
  • Aplikácia Magisk opraví obrázok [Interné úložisko]/Download/magisk_patched_[random_strings].img.
  • Skopírujte opravený obrázok do počítača pomocou ADB:
    adb pull /sdcard/Download/magisk_patched_[random_strings].img
  • Flashujte opravený obraz na obnovenie do svojho zariadenia. Pre väčšinu zariadení reštartujte do režimu Fastboot a zablikajte pomocou nasledujúceho príkazu:
    fastboot flash recovery /path/to/magisk_patched.img
  • Reštartovať.

V tejto fáze existujú tri možné scenáre:

  • Zapnite normálne: Skončíte bez Magisk.
  • Obnovovací kľúč Combo → Úvodná obrazovka → Uvoľnite všetky tlačidlá: Systém by sa mal spustiť pomocou Magisk.
  • Kombinácia klávesov na obnovenie → Úvodná obrazovka → Podržte stlačené tlačidlo na zvýšenie hlasitosti: Prístup k režimu obnovy zásob

Špeciálne puzdro: Samsung

  1. Skopírujte extrahovaný súbor tar AP do svojho zariadenia.
  2. Stlačte tlačidlo Inštalácia tlačidlo na karte Magisk.
  3. Ak vaše zariadenie nemá zavádzací ramdisk, uistite sa Režim obnovenia je začiarknuté v možnostiach.
  4. Vyberte si Vyberte a opravte súbor pod metódaa vyberte súbor tar AP.
  5. Aplikácia Magisk opraví celý súbor firmvéru [Interné úložisko]/Download/magisk_patched_[random_strings].tar
  6. Skopírujte opravený súbor tar do počítača pomocou ADB:
    adb pull /sdcard/Download/magisk_patched_[random_strings].tar
    • Nepokúšajte sa kopírovať cez rozhranie MTP, pretože je známe, že poškodzuje veľké súbory.
  7. Reštartujte do režimu sťahovania. Otvorte Odin na vašom PC a flashujte magisk_patched.tar ako AP spolu s BL, CP a CSC z pôvodného firmvéru.
    • Nevyberajte HOME_CSC, pretože chceme vymazať údaje.
  8. Vaše zariadenie by sa malo automaticky reštartovať, keď Odin skončí blikanie. Súhlaste s obnovením továrenských nastavení, ak sa zobrazí výzva.
  9. Ak vaše zariadenie nemá zavádzací ramdisk, reštartujte ho na obnovenie, aby ste povolili Magisk.
  10. Nainštalujte najnovšiu aplikáciu Magisk a spustite aplikáciu. Malo by sa zobraziť dialógové okno so žiadosťou o dodatočné nastavenie. Nechajte to urobiť svoju prácu a aplikácia automaticky reštartuje vaše zariadenie.
  11. Reštartujte a užívajte si Magisk!

Krok 4: Overenie

Posledným krokom je overenie, či všetko funguje správne. Nájdite novo nainštalovanú aplikáciu Magisk a otvorte ju. Chceme vidieť číslo verzie vedľa parametra „Nainštalované“. To znamená, že ste úspešne nainštalovali Magisk. Dobrá práca!

Teraz máte nainštalovaný Magisk a je čas vyskúšať niečo pekné Magisk moduly. Môžete nájsť množstvo modulov na špecifické účely, a keďže vám Magisk poskytuje root prístup, môžete si dokonca nainštalovať niektoré z najlepšie aplikácie pre rootované zariadenia. Nainštalujte si teda ľubovoľné aplikácie a moduly, ktoré sa vám páčia, a pustite sa do ladenia!